Script error when pulling data from drop down and pushing to another drop down.
I have a script that pulls data from the Purchase order and pushes it to an assembly item when that item is received. The script is working correctly for all free form text fields on the assembly item. However once I add an item that is a drop down list on the pucrhase order and assemby item, the script errors when it runs. I am getting this error "Error updating item. NetSuite said: Invalid custitem_vr_flightrequired reference key Yes." I suspect that it is happening because the value in the assembley item is really "1" and not "yes", but I am
